Handover Note — Farrowgate Partnership

To department heads: I am passing the Quellin Industries term sheet to Director Anwelle. Key open points are the revenue share split and the exclusivity window for the Tarn Coast territory. Counsel's markup is due Thursday. Please review the confidential business-plan note appended immediately below.

confidential, fahaf-yahog: Project Novdor slips by one quarter because of the tooling delay.

**Alert: DigestDrift** — Hey, welcome aboard! This alert fires when the Mailwren batch digest scheduler slips more than 15 minutes past its window. Usually it's a stuck cron lock, nothing scary. Check the scheduler queue depth first, then bounce the worker if it's wedged. Full triage steps live on the internal scheduling page here:

runbook for tagug-hafog: https://jira.lumiclabs.internal/projects/pages/pages/9773c0d8

**Ticket: Cron drift on Larkspool batch hosts**

Nightly audits show the reconciliation cron on three Larkspool batch hosts runs with schedules diverging from the declared manifest. The drift appeared after a manual hotfix two weeks ago and was never backported. No evidence of tampering; likely operator oversight. For review, the expected manifest values the hosts should converge to are as follows.

settings of hahaf-bahap:
quenix:
  log_level: debug
  metrics_host: metrics.quenix.qorvelsys.internal
  pool_size: 8

**Payflow Environments**

This page documents the environments used by the Payflow charge service, primarily to help diagnose the flaky integration tests seen in the Merrow suite. The staging environment intentionally mirrors production timeouts, while the test environment shortens them, which is the root of most flakes: assertions race the settlement poller. Before changing any retry logic, compare behavior across all three tiers. The test environment's current configuration is listed below.

deployment values, fahaf-kahif:
[pelwyn]
port = 5432
team = gorius
host = pelwyn.novacnet.local
region = central-4
access_code = ac_a732b8
timeout_ms = 2000